Called BMW Insured Warranty who gave me my login details. just purchased a comprehensive warranty excluding roadside assistance (covered by my Nationwide account), with £100 excess for £440. Dropping the excess to £0 the price was £620, so I’m betting that I won’t be claiming more than twice a year. Increasing the excess to £250 made the price £339, so betting that I will be claiming between once and twice a year. Happy with the price, budgeted for around £500. Hope I’ll never have to use it! This is for an E89 Z4 35i.
